4 The foreground is the part of the picture plane that appears closest to the viewer. The foreground is usually at the bottom of the picture plane. The middle ground is the area between the foreground and background. The background is the part of the picture plane that seems to be farthest from the viewer. It is usually located at the top of the picture plane.

12 What strategies can we use to persevere through challenges?  Ask for help  Erase and try again  Turn it into a “Beautiful Oops”  Work on something else for a while
